Introduction from the CEO
We’re delighted to announce the eCase Customer Conference will be held in Melbourne from Monday 24 July to Tuesday 25 July at the Novotel Melbourne on Collins.
Bringing together professionals from residential aged care, retirement living, home care and disability care organisations, the conference will provide an engaging and thought-provoking forum for knowledge sharing and discussion.

Our conference theme “Connecting Care: Advancing Person-centred Care through Technology” reflects the digital transformation that is taking place across our industry and will be a major focus across the two days. A series of tailored workshop sessions will provide you with an opportunity to learn from your industry peers and eCase experts. Customer case studies are also a key aspect of our conference programme – providing you with opportunities to hear from a number of customers that are achieving excellence.
Live product demonstrations and access to our team of Customer Success Consultants for one-on-one conversations will ensure you are able to take full advantage of your time at the conference. In addition, we’re delighted to have a number of complementary industry vendors sponsoring the event and sharing the latest updates on their products and services with you.
This two-day event will provide an opportunity for you and your team to:
• learn about strategic product development and product roadmaps
• see the latest new eCase product functionality
• participate in product workshops and training sessions
• collaborate and exchange ideas for future product development
• network with your industry peers and other aged care vendors
• meet and engage with the broader Health Metrics team
• be inspired and challenged by our high-profile Keynote Speakers
We’re very excited to have two extraordinary people deliver the Keynote Sessions at the conference. Adam Spencer, one of Australia’s most dynamic and engaging minds, and a self-confessed ‘Maths Geek’ will take us on a journey to explore how we make rapidly changing technology work for us. Adam will also lead a panel discussion on ‘The Role of Technology in Addressing Workforce Shortages’ – a topic of great relevance to our industry.
On Tuesday afternoon Sam Bloom will deliver our closing Keynote Session. If you don’t know of Sam for her sporting feats – she’s won two golds and one bronze at the World Para Surfing Championships and represented Australia in paracanoeing – then you might know her as the inspiration for the global hit movie, Penguin Bloom. Sam’s story of her life journey is sure to leave us all inspired and better equipped to face the challenges life sometimes presents us with.
